Practical Details for Attending the Show
With a price starting from $26.76 per person, the Dervish show in Goreme, Turkey offers an accessible opportunity for travelers to witness this soul-stirring performance.
The show accepts a maximum of 100 guests, and confirmation is provided at booking. Cancellation is free up to 24 hours before the experience.
Pickup from hotels is included, and private transportation, snacks, and alcoholic beverages are provided.
The show isn’t wheelchair accessible, but infants can attend while sitting on laps. There are no health restrictions for most travelers.

FAQ
Can I Bring My Own Alcoholic Beverages to the Show?
No, guests can’t bring their own alcoholic beverages to the Dervish Show. The tour includes alcoholic beverages as part of the inclusions, so outside drinks are not permitted.
Is There a Dress Code for Attending the Dervish Show?
There’s no strict dress code for the Dervish show, but guests are encouraged to dress comfortably and respectfully. Casual attire is acceptable, though some may prefer to dress up a bit for the cultural experience.
Are There Any Age Restrictions for the Dervish Show?
There are no age restrictions for the Dervish Show. Infants must sit on laps, but otherwise, the experience is open to all ages. Travelers should check the tour details to ensure the show is appropriate for their group.
Can I Record the Dervish Performance During the Show?
Guests are generally not allowed to record the Dervish performance during the show. The show is considered a sacred ritual, and recording it is typically prohibited out of respect for the performers and the spiritual nature of the event.
Is There an Option to Extend the Duration of the Dervish Show?
There’s no option to extend the duration of the Dervish show. The performance lasts for a fixed period, typically around 1 hour. Extending the length isn’t possible, as the show follows a set schedule and format.
